EPILEPSY AND AYURVEDA

  • In Ayurveda epilepsy can be called as ‘apasmara’.
  • There are four types of apasmara caused by vata, pitta, kaphaand sannipatika (a combination of all the three doshas)

NIDANA- AYURVEDIC CAUSES OF EPILEPSY

  • Excessive vitiation of doshas in brain
  • Agantu factors – infections and injuries
  • The mind of an individual is afflicted by rajas(mental dosha associated with hyperactivity) and tamas (mental dosha associated with hypoactivity);
  • The three sharira doshasare imbalanced and excessively aggravated
  • An individual suffers from excessive degeneration or debility.

LAKSHANA- AYURVEDIC SIGNS AND SYMPTOMS OF EPILEPSY

  • Frequent episodes of seizures
  • Instant loss of consciousness and regain it quickly
  • Rolling up of eyes
  • Incoherent speech
  • Frothy vomit
  • Irregular contraction of fingers
  • Unstable upper and lower limbs
  • Excessive stiffness of the neck
  • Drooping of the head to one side

YOGA FOR EPILEPSY

  • Nadi Shuddi Pranayam – Calms the mind

 The patient needs to be seated in a meditative posture with the head and spine erect, with the body relaxed. The patient has to close his one nostril (e.g. left nostril if using the right hand and vice versa) with the thumb and exhale completely through the other nostril. Again, he will have to breathe in deeply through the other nostril while the opposite nostril is still closed with the thumb.
